While venturing on global expeditions, UK Medical Travel Insurance guarantees the coverage of unforeseen medical expenditures. This type of insurance is designed to protect you financially in case you require medical treatment or hospitalization while you are away from home.
Regardless of the duration, whether it is a brief vacation or a lengthy journey, UK Single Trip Travel Insurance provides coverage for a single trip originating from the UK and returning back. It typically includes protection for cancellation or curtailment, emergency medical expenses, personal belongings, and other travel-related risks.
Conversely, if you have intentions of embarking on numerous journeys in a single year, UK Annual Travel Insurance would be the optimal choice. It ensures coverage for all your expeditions over a 12-month duration, providing convenience and cost-effectiveness compared to buying individual policies for each journey. Generally, it provides the same benefits as single trip insurance, with the added advantage of uninterrupted coverage for multiple journeys.

Travel insurance also includes crucial emergency evacuation coverage. In the event that you require emergency medical transport to a different location or back to your home country, travel insurance can cover the costs associated with evacuation and repatriation. This is especially valuable when you are in a remote location or when the local medical facilities are inadequate for your needs. With emergency evacuation coverage, you can receive timely medical treatment regardless of your location or the costs involved.
One common worry among travelers is lost or delayed baggage, and travel insurance can offer coverage for these occurrences. In the event that your luggage is lost or delayed by the airline or other transportation services, travel insurance can assist in reimbursing you for the value of your belongings and providing funds for necessary items during that time. This can ease the stress and inconvenience caused by lost or delayed luggage, enabling you to fully enjoy your trip without the added worry of replacing essential items.
